Glasgow and the Clyde Valley
Season 2Episode 330 min

Glasgow and the Clyde Valley

The 1930s-built property has been given a contemporary edge with a stunning up-to-date colour palette, but many of the original features have been retained throughout, which impresses judges Michael, Anna and Kate.

Elsewhere in tonight's area of focus - Glasgow and the Clyde Valley - there's an architectural gem overlooking a golf course with a gravity-defying cantilevered master suite, and a painstakingly restored apartment in the city's West End, with ornately gilded cornices and lovingly repaired plaster work.

Saturday Night Live
Running

Saturday Night Live

Saturday Night Live is an Emmy Award-winning late-night comedy showcase.

Since its inception in 1975, "SNL" has launched the careers of many of the brightest comedy performers of their generation. As The New York Times noted on the occasion of the show's Emmy-winning 25th Anniversary special in 1999, "in defiance of both time and show business convention, 'SNL' is still the most pervasive influence on the art of comedy in contemporary culture." At the close of the century, "Saturday Night Live" placed seventh on Entertainment Weekly's list of the Top 100 Entertainers of the past fifty years.
